Output 75458af20cedb37dbb68f4fedc1145a8f0068061a554695cfc75c3acd4d5d63d:5

value
104168
script pubkey
OP_0 OP_PUSHBYTES_20 ef3c075329b342102021c1798a33886e19364ac3
address
bc1qau7qw5efkdppqgppc9uc5vugdcvnvjkr5wefmj
transaction
75458af20cedb37dbb68f4fedc1145a8f0068061a554695cfc75c3acd4d5d63d
spent
true